Abstract

This aims to study the potential of the Large Hadron Collider, at CERN, to explore extensions of the Standard Model. Particularly, we will study the phenomenology of supersymmetric models with new vector-like fermions, besides anomalous quartic gauge couplings and composite Higgs models. (AU)
